As an Austin home inspector, I perform a thorough, methodical evaluation of the home’s major systems, completed with the level of care and attention to detail that is critical for your major purchasing decision.
I inspect the property using normal operating controls, follow Texas Real Estate Commission (TREC) Standards of Practice, and apply additional tools and inspection methods when they provide meaningful insight so that you can have a deeper understanding of the home you are considering.
My goal in each Austin real estate inspection is to clearly identify safety concerns, costly defects, and conditions that deserve attention, so you can move forward with confidence.
